#c20074 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c20074 is composed of 76.1% red, 0%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 324.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38%. #c20074 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00e8 with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c20074 color description : Strong pink.

#c20074 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c20074 has RGB values of R:194, G:0,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.4,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12714100.

Shades and Tints of #c20074

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11000a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c20074

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685a62 is the less saturated color, while #c20074 is the most saturated one.
